I have one and I think you'll love it.I'm using Pyrodex pellets right now but I think I'm making a mistake.If I were you,what ever powder I decided to go with I would make it loose powder not pellets.When I burn the rest of the pellets I have I'm going to switch to loose powder.One reason for this is when you carry the pellets in a speed loader with a bullet in it with them they rattle around inside.This not only makes noise you really don't want to make on a stalk,but it also damages the pellets.The darker end of the Pyrodex Pellets I use was getting knocked off of the pellet.
